Transaction 663b9cfb3691d180221ef740fc55368e95f5176bd7a3a5bf020c3832f33b991a
1 Input
1 Output
-
663b9cfb3691d180221ef740fc55368e95f5176bd7a3a5bf020c3832f33b991a:0
- value
- 59162845
- script pubkey
- OP_0 OP_PUSHBYTES_20 0afba7c5c9a2d7544cf63bf5eff6af113b9a981f
- address
- bc1qpta603wf5tt4gn8k8067la40zyae4xql2u3v8v